In The Cult of the Leader, Christopher Bones argues that the cult that now surrounds leadership and leader development is dangerous, not just for business but for all of society. According to Bones, modern leaders are typically egoistic, surrounded by people created in their own image, unaware of their faults and biases, and driven mostly by the need to boost their self-image. Society has wrongly lionized CEOs. Instead of ranking how companies perform, society focuses on the CEOs as if those leaders are the defining differentiators without which the company would soon fail. Bones explores how society found itself at this crisis of confidence in its leaders and suggests what can be done to transform the public’s perception of leaders in today’s organizations.
